This is typically done when a foundation is severely damaged and needs to be replaced. On average, it costs … WebJun 30, 2024 · Footings are an important part of foundation construction. They are typically made of concrete with rebar reinforcement that has been poured into an excavated trench. The purpose of footings is to support the foundation and prevent settling.
